Tamil Nadu becomes India’s leading textile exporter, overtaking Gujarat and Maharashtra.

  • Tamil Nadu becomes India’s top textile exporter in FY 2024–25.
  • Holds 21.84% share of total textile exports.
  • Export value reached $7,997.17 million.
  • Overtook Gujarat (2nd) and Maharashtra (3rd).
  • Shows strong growth and emerging dominance in the sector.


Reliance MET City’s Metropolis is India’s 1st LEED Platinum pre-certified project.

  • Metropolis by Reliance MET City (Haryana) becomes India’s 1st LEED Platinum pre-certified project.
  • Certified under LEED for Cities: Plan and Design by GBCI and USGBC.
  • Recognizes top standards in sustainability, energy, water, and livability.
  • Spread across 140 acres in Jhajjar, near Delhi.
  • Part of 8,250-acre MET City with 650+ companies and 40,000 jobs.
  • Offers strong connectivity and access to key infrastructure.


The Department of Telecommunications launches the 5G Innovation Hackathon 2026.

  • DoT launched 5G Innovation Hackathon 2026 (2nd edition).
  • Focus on 5G, AI, and IoT-based solutions.
  • Open to students, startups, and innovators across India.
  • ₹50 lakh seed funding support and ₹10 lakh+ prize pool.
  • Winners to be announced on October 1, 2026.


The Aviation Minister launches the "Fare Se Fursat" scheme offering fixed-fare flights.

  • Aviation Minister launched Fare Se Fursat scheme for fixed-fare flights.
  • Inaugural flight: Rewa – Raipur.
  • Fixed fares ensure predictable pricing for passengers.
  • Operates on six regional routes via Alliance Air under UDAN.


Tata Steel collaborates with USTB to advance research in low-carbon steelmaking.

  • Tata Steel signs MoU with University of Science and Technology Beijing (USTB).
  • Collaboration focuses on low-carbon, sustainable steelmaking.
  • Research areas: scrap-based steelmaking, waste valorization, product performance, and carbon capture.
  • USTB’s pilot-scale facilities to help test and scale technologies.
  • Supports Tata Steel’s goal of innovation-led decarbonization.
